Lot no. 3603
ALBRECHT DÜRER
(1471 Nuremberg 1528)
Christ on the Mount of Olives. Sheet 3 of the series: Great Passion. Circa 1496/97.
Woodcut on laid paper with watermark (not identified).
Monogrammed in the lower margin in the centre of the printing block: AD.
39 x 28 cm.
Bartsch 6; Schoch/Mende/Scherbaum 156; Meder 115 editions after 1511, probably d (from f, Augsburg edition 1675). - Predominantly strong and even impression with the framing line. The paper slightly browned, minimally foxed and with slight signs of wear. Individual, old backed tears in the margins. Tiny hole above the head of Christ. The reverse with remnants of paper from a former backing sheet along the margins. Reinforced with an old paper strip parallel to the left margin. Good overall impression despite the mentioned defects.
Provenance:
- Ch. Favet Collection (probably 19th century), Lugt 920.
- Private ownership Switzerland.
